Frailty is a risk factor for death and disability following TAVR and SAVR. A brief 4-item scale encompassing lower-extremity weakness, cognitive impairment, anemia, and hypoalbuminemia outperformed other frailty scales and is recommended for use in this setting. (Frailty Assessment Before Cardiac Surgery& Transcatheter Interventions; NCT01845207).
New and innovative tools have emerged for the treatment of massive and submassive pulmonary embolism (PE). These novel treatments, when considered alongside existing therapy, such as anticoagulation, systemic intravenous thrombolysis, and open surgical pulmonary embolectomy, have the potential to improve patient outcomes. However, data comparing different treatment modalities are sparse, and guidelines provide only general advice for their use. Treatment decisions rest on clinician expertise and institutional resources. Because various medical and surgical specialties offer different perspectives and expertise, a multidisciplinary approach to patients with massive and submassive PE is required. To address this need, we created a novel multidisciplinary program - the Massachusetts General Hospital (MGH) Pulmonary Embolism Response Team (PERT) - which brings together multiple specialists to rapidly evaluate intermediate- and high-risk patients with PE, formulate a treatment plan, and mobilize the necessary resources to provide the highest level of care. Development of a clinical, educational, and research infrastructure, as well as the creation of a national PERT consortium, will make our experience available to other institutions and serve as a platform for future studies to improve the care of complex patients with massive and submassive PE.
Background: Prior studies have described racial/ethnic disparities in door-to-balloon (DTB) time for patients undergoing primary percutaneous coronary intervention (PCI). We sought to compare DTB time between different racial/ethnic groups undergoing primary PCI for ST-elevation myocardial infarction in Get With the Guidelines (GWTG). Hypothesis: There may be differences in D2B time associated with race/ethnicity. Methods: We identified 7445 patients undergoing primary PCI: white (n = 6365), African American (n = 568), and Hispanic (n = 512).Results: There were no differences in the median DTB time between white (74 minutes; intraquartile range [IQR], 54-99), African American (77 minutes; IQR, 57-100), and Hispanic (75 minutes; IQR, 56-100) (P = 0.13) patients. There were no crude differences in DTB time ≤90 minutes; however, after adjusting for confounders, African American race was associated with lower odds of DTB time ≤90 minutes (odds ratio [OR]: 0.84; 95% confidence interval [CI]: 0.70-0.99; P = 0.04). This association was seen in African American males (OR: 0.66; 95% CI: 0.55-0.80) but not African American females (OR: 1.27; 95% CI: 0.96-1.68). Overall, Hispanic ethnicity was not associated with a difference in DTB time ≤90 minutes (OR: 0.98; 95% CI: 0.77-1.25; P = 0.88); although Hispanic males did have a slightly longer median DTB time compared with whites. During the study, the proportion of patients with DTB times ≤90 minutes increased for all groups, and mortality was similar between groups (white 3.8%, African American 3.0%, Hispanic 4.1%, P = 0.62). Conclusions: In GWTG-Coronary Artery Disease, small differences in DTB times persist among different races/ethnicities. However, the proportion achieving DTB times ≤90 minutes has increased substantially for all patients over time, and there was no association between race/ethnicity and in-hospital mortality.

Although rates of aldosterone antagonist use are increasing slightly over time, the vast majority of AMI patients eligible for treatment fail to receive it at hospital discharge. The reason for this discrepancy between guideline-based therapy and actual prescribing patterns is unclear and should be further studied.
